Indeed, apparently it's the seventh bomb in recent weeks:
http://newsimg.bbc.co.uk/media/image...1_bomb_loc.gif 1 Forensic Science Service, Chelmsley Wood - 18 Jan 2007 2 Orchid Cellmark, Abingdon, Oxon - 18 Jan 2007 3 LGC Forensics, Culham, nr Abingdon - 18 Jan 2007 4 Private house, Folkestone, Kent - 3 Feb 2007 5 Capita, London - 5 Feb 2007 6 Vantis, Wokingham, Berks - 6 Feb 2007 7 DVLA, Swansea - 7 Feb 2007 (Source - BBC News) Now, word is that Capita deal with the Congestion charges in London, which links them a bit with the DVLA...the police say there's a link between the Vantis and the Folkestone bombs... Orchid Cellmark deal with Forensics and paternity tests, which links them with the first and third bombings... But Capita, and Vantis are admin/finance companies....aside from the Congestion charge link...how does that link them with the DVLA? And what links them to Orchid Cellmark and the forensics... Something doesn't ring right about this, it's like there's almost a link there...but it's buried so deep that only the police will be able to see it... Or alternatively, it could just be a nutjob sending random bombs, it wouldn't be the first time...but, it's the first time such a concentrated number have been sent in such a short space of time.... :hmm: |
